Analysis
The most recent figure for enrolment in primary education, both sexes (number), annual growth in Bhutan is 3.26 % change on previous year, measured in 2024.
The figure is up 259.9% on the previous year and up 228.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, enrolment in primary education, both sexes (number), annual growth in Bhutan peaked at 32.02 % change on previous year in 1980 and was at its lowest, -5.65 % change on previous year, in 2013.
That places Bhutan 39th out of 218 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
The year-on-year percentage change in Enrolment in primary education, both sexes (number).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
Computed from
- Enrolment in primary education, both sexes UNESCO Institute for Statistics
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
